Fine Art Paper Conservation Conservation of flat works on paper (prints, drawings, watercolours, etc), paintings (oil and acrylic) and some textiles. Master of Art Conservation, Queen's University. Private practise in Winnipeg since 1979 for individual clients, public and commercial galleries, corporate collections and insurance/restoration. By appointment only. Contact Mary DeGrow. "Preserving my Heritage" web site provides free information about how to care for works of art on paper, photographic material, sound recordings (including CD's) and silver objects, among other topics. Includes online bookstore, information about appraisals, careers in art and artifact conservation, even an interactive game. Address: Department of Canadian Heritage, 1030 Innes Rd Ottawa ON K1A 0M5

Museum Quality Restorations With professional museum experience across North America and abroad, owner Ron Solkoski, also a practising artist, offers a wide range of services to make valuables and collectibles worth keeping. From large museum-size dinosaurs to personal curios, Ron applies his creative know-how to the many facets of restoration including mold-making replacement parts, cleaning and re-finishing.
